One step on a journey Tadashi Suzuki in Australia

Japanese theater director Tadashi Suzuki incorporates his technique and methodology in an Australian workshop and training session in preparation for a theatrical production of his play, The chronicles of Macbeth. Suzuki's emphasis is on using the energy of the body to release emotion to the audience. A brief review of the production follows the performance.
